
Laura earned her Bachelor of Science from East Carolina University (go Pirates!) in December of 2008. She is completing her National Board certification. She holds a North Carolina K-6 teaching license, as well as a K-12 Reading Certification. Throughout her 14 years of teaching, Laura has taught kindergarten, second, third and fourth grades. As the Craven County District Teacher of the Year, she served on the local Board of Education as an advisor to the Board. She is also a Board member of PIE (Partners in Education) and a leader of the Teacher Advisory Council. As the Regional Teacher of the Year, she serves on the Regional Teacher Leadership Committee working with educators all across the Southeast region.
Laura has received many recognitions throughout her teaching career, including the Delta Kappa Gamma Rising Star Award. Her passion lies in beginning and new teacher support. Laura has developed and led beginning teacher committees at multiple schools. She leads the girls running club at her school, developing healthy emotional, physical and mental habits. Laura presented “Create Next Level Projects Using Digital Tools, AR, LEGO, Apps and More!, at ISTE (International Society for Technology in Education) in June 2023. She loves engaging students in hands-on lessons that integrate Science, Social Studies and ELA.
